A review by missmary98
Not the Faintest Trace by Wendy M. Wilson
4.0
This was not the most well-written book I've ever read, but I can forgive grammatical and punctuation errors, given that this is a mystery (!!!) set in the 1870s (!!!) in MY HOMETOWN (!!!). My suburb got a mention! Events of the book took place in locations I know and go to regularly.
People living in well-known places will never understand the overwhelming joy of your home finally getting a mention in books.
And I loved the history of this. So fascinating reading about what Palmy was like 150 years ago.
